The Epicure Foundation Inc. is a private foundation based in Victoria, British Columbia, classified by the CRA under foundations. In its fiscal year ending December 31, 2023, it reported $40K in revenue and $43K in expenditures.

Its funding that year was roughly 91% from donations. In 2024, 1 other registered charity reported granting it a combined $192.

Compared with 3,292 grantmaking charities of similar size, its share of spending on mission — charitable programs plus grants to other charities — ranked above 41% of peers.

Revenue has grown substantially over its filings on record here, from $17K in 2020 to $40K in 2023. Its filed list of directors and trustees shows 3 names.

Private foundation — endowment and payout, December 31, 2023

Held at year end$52K$52,440 in total assets
Given away$37Kin gifts to qualified donees
That is70.6%of what it holds
Where the money came from
  • Receipted donations$37,000

This ratio is gifts made divided by total assets at year end. It is not the CRA disbursement quota, which is calculated on the average value of property not used in charitable activities and cannot be derived from these filings.
